I am an industrial hygienist with the National Institute for Occupational Safety and Health (NIOSH). We would like to do a survey of occupational safety and health in the biodiesel industry. As you may or may not know NIOSH is a non-regulatory agency with the goal of occupational safety and health research. Sometimes industry becomes nervous when we start research involving their particular sector. We would love to avoid this adversarial situation if possible. That is why I am contacting you, it looks like you are involved with biodiesel research and may have some contacts within industry that ,with your help, we could start a dialogue with. We are looking for people within the industry who are interested in approaching health and safety the right way. Thank you for any help. Brandon F. January 31st & February 1st 2009 Moscone Center, San Francisco, California We are really excited about this years Summit because it will be in one of the country's biodiesel hotspots! The 6th Annual Sustainable Biodiesel Summit is the place to be to learn why sustainability is critical for the industry, share technical experience and exchange best practices tailored specifically to sustainable biodiesel production and distribution. Conveniently preceding the National Biodiesel Board's annual conference and located in the same convention center. "Localize it!" the 2009 Sustainable Biodiesel Summit, will feature: * Experienced and inspirational speakers from across the sustainability community * Case studies on sustainability within the biodiesel industry * Practical sessions for producers, distributors and consumers * Exceptional networking opportunities For the 6th year the Sustainable Biodiesel Summit (SBS) is meeting to further the work of sustainability in the biodiesel industry at large. The SBS is known for bringing fresh and important information to the biodiesel industry. We will focus on community scale, bioregionally appropriate biodiesel and the benefits to our urban centers and rural communities. Presentations and break-out sessions will cover principles for sustainability, on-farm biodiesel, feedstock production and procurement, and biodiesel processing and distribution. The Sustainable Biodiesel Summit precedes the National Biodiesel Board's annual conference. Both conferences will be located at the Moscone Center. Participants to this year's Summit will include biodiesel entrepreneurs, educators and researchers, the agricultural community, advocates and policy makers from the United States and abroad.
